Qualifications Required: β’ Graduation from an accredited nursing program. β’ Current California Registered Nurse License. β’ Upon hire: National Provider BLS and NRP certifications from the American Heart Association and American Academy of Pediatrics. β’ Minimum of 1 year of nursing experience.
Preferred: β’ National Certification in area of specialty. β’ Experience in a women's services unit.
